Research Path
How To Use City Profiles
City pages are the most granular public view in CostPressureIQ. Use them to compare local pressure direction and component mix after establishing broader state and county context.
When city scores differ sharply within the same state, review corresponding county and state pages to understand whether divergence is driven by local burden shifts or wider regional pressure.
